Design That Starts With Daily Movement 

Real-life clothing begins with movement. Walking, sitting, reaching, and long hours of wear shape how garments should be built. Design that respects natural motion allows clothing to move with the body instead of against it. When garments respond smoothly to everyday actions, they feel intuitive, reducing strain and distraction throughout the day. 

Comfort as a Core Principle 

Comfort is not an afterthought in real-life design. It is the foundation. Soft textures, thoughtful construction, and balanced structure ensure clothing feels right from the first wear. When comfort is prioritized, clothing becomes easier to live in, encouraging confidence without effort. This approach turns everyday garments into dependable essentials rather than occasional choices.
